Costs rise faster than revenue for M1 in Q3

ACQUISITION and retention costs ate into the third-quarter bottom line at telco M1, despite the boost to operating revenue from higher handset sales and fixed services growth.
Net profit was S$34.5 million for the three months to Sept 30, down by 5.5 per cent on the year before, according to unaudited financial results released on Wednesday. This was in spite of the 10.1 per cent growth in operating revenue to S$274.6 million.
